Get ready, Southeast Asia! 🎉 According to the Chinese mainland Defense Ministry, the sixth "Peace and Friendship-2025" joint exercise with Malaysia is set for mid-to-late October 2025 in Malaysia and nearby waters. This year's theme? Humanitarian assistance, disaster relief, and maritime security.
- When & Where: Mid-to-late Oct 2025, in Malaysian territory and adjacent seas 🚢
- Who's Involved: Multi-service teams from Malaysia and the Chinese mainland, plus ASEAN member states as observers 🌏
- Focus Areas:
- Humanitarian aid & rapid disaster response (floods, storms, you name it) 🚨
- Live-fire drills & maritime security ops (protecting trade routes and coasts) ⚓️
- Goal: Strengthen military cooperation and boost joint response to non-traditional threats—keeping our region safe and stable 💪
As the sixth edition, "Peace and Friendship-2025" builds on past drills, aiming to level up teamwork across navies, armies, and air forces.
